Beaoparmandal president organized Iftar party at Karnah
FacebookTwitterWhatsappTelegram

PEERZADA SAYEED

Karnah // In Karnah, an iftar party was organized by the President of Beopar Mandal, Haji Tasleem Ahmed Mir, in which the administration, police, media and other organizations participated. Coordination is very important and the way in the Karnah administration are working to call the people is being appreciated at every level. The aim is to maintain mutual brotherhood and strengthen communication with each other. In this iftar party, Tehsildar Karna Syed Eyad Qadri, SHO Karnah Mudasir Ahmad Naib Tehsildar Karnah TSO Karnah Raja Umar and young Journalist Ashfaq Sayeed and other people also participated. The officers and media persons who participated in the iftar party thanked Haji Tasleem Mir
